Least Order Solution for Output Feedback Stabilization of Linear SIMO Systems

A general theory concerning a least possible order d of a linear dynamic feedback for stabilization of linear SIMO systems is presented (d≤v0-1, where v0 is the observability index of a given system). The method applies to controllable and observable systems of an arbitrary order. A computationally attractive design procedure which provides the output feedback in a form suitable for direct realization and an illustrative example are given.
